Release trailer out for GTA: Vice City Lance Vance mod with new mechanics and missions
Dedicated enthusiasts continue to breathe new life into Rockstar’s legendary titles.
This past February, Northstar Games unveiled “The Backstabber’s Blue,” an ambitious modification for Grand Theft Auto: Vice City that shifts the narrative focus to Lance Vance.
To mark the project’s official debut, the modding team has released a launch trailer highlighting the various features and atmosphere of this total conversion:
Players are invited to explore a fresh perspective through a new storyline centered on Lance Vance. The developers have packed the mod with a variety of unique missions and optional side activities. Additionally, the project introduces several mechanical upgrades; notably, the protagonist’s physical appearance is now dynamic, mirroring the system found in GTA: San Andreas where player lifestyle choices dictate whether the character remains lean or gains weight.
